Best 93111 California Private Schools (2025-26)

For the 2025-26 school year, there is 1 private school serving 283 students in 93111, CA (there are 4 public schools, serving 1,424 public students). 17% of all K-12 students in 93111, CA are educated in private schools (compared to the CA state average of 10%).
The top ranked private school in 93111, CA is St. Raphael Elementary School.
100% of private schools in 93111, CA are religiously affiliated (most commonly Catholic).
